一、unsqueeze()函数

1. 首先初始化一个a

可以看出a的维度为(2,3)

2. 在第二维增加一个维度,使其维度变为(2,1,3)

可以看出a的维度已经变为(2,1,3)了,同样如果需要在倒数第二个维度上增加一个维度,那么使用b.unsqueeze(-2)

二、squeeze()函数介绍

1. 首先得到一个维度为(1,2,3)的tensor(张量)

由图中可以看出c的维度为(1,2,3)

2.下面使用squeeze()函数将第一维去掉

可见,维度已经变为(2,3)

3.另外

可以看出维度并没有变化,仍然为(1,2,3),这是因为只有维度为1时才会去掉。

【学习笔记】pytorch中squeeze()和unsqueeze()函数介绍相关推荐

  1. python中squeeze函数_详解pytorch中squeeze()和unsqueeze()函数介绍

    squeeze的用法主要就是对数据的维度进行压缩或者解压. 先看torch.squeeze() 这个函数主要对数据的维度进行压缩,去掉维数为1的的维度,比如是一行或者一列这种,一个一行三列(1,3)的 ...

  2. pytorch 中 squeeze 和unsqueeze函数

    1. torch.squeeze() 函数 : 作用:移除指定或所有维数为1的维度,从而得到维度减少的张量 解释一下: x=torch.zeros(5,1,1,1)print(x)'输出' tenso ...

  3. PyTorch中squeeze()和unsqueeze()详解

    pytorch中squeeze()和unsqueeze()作用 squeeze() squeeze() 用于在张量的指定维度插入新的维度 (为1) 得到维度提升的张量. unsqueeze() uns ...

  4. [PyTorch] 深度学习框架PyTorch中的概念和函数

    Pytorch的概念 Pytorch最重要的概念是tensor,意为"张量". Variable是能够构建计算图的 tensor(对 tensor 的封装).借用Variable才 ...

  5. pytorch中squeeze()与unsqueeze()的用法

    提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 一.pytorch中的数据维度 二.squeeze()与unsqueeze()用法 1.squeeze() 2.unsque ...

  6. pytorch中tensor的unsqueeze()函数和squeeze()函数的用处

    unsqueeze()用于增加一个维度. 先假设有如下一维的Tensor. a=torch.Tensor([1,2]) print(a.shape) 假设我们现在有一个2*2的矩阵b,要与a相乘,最规 ...

  7. Pytorch:squeeze()和unsqueeze()函数

    squeeze(): 维度压缩,去掉维数为1的的维度 torch.squeeze(input, dim=None, out=None) 将输入张量形状中的1 去除并返回. 如果输入是形如(2×1×2× ...

  8. Linux学习笔记-Makefile中的变量及函数

    Makefile中的变量 此处的变量不是C/C++,Java等中的变量(认为他是一个字符串就阔以了) 一般变量名用大写字母来写,如下所属: SUBDIR = src xml SUBDIR += osa ...

  9. r语言c函数怎么用,R语言学习笔记——C#中如何使用R语言setwd()函数

    在R语言编译器中,设置当前工作文件夹可以用setwd()函数. > setwd("e://桌面//") > setwd("e:\桌面\") > ...

最新文章

  1. 博客搭建攻略(二):工具推荐
  2. C语言程序设计0004,C语言程序设计0004.doc
  3. 为SQLMap配置WebUI界面
  4. CSS 文本溢出时显示省略标记
  5. 前端学习(1999)vue之电商管理系统电商系统之分析表单的数据
  6. 罗永浩要造智能音箱;苹果承认bug;微软特制AI曝光 | 极客头条
  7. Sqoop1 From PostgreSQL to Hdfs
  8. 家庭记账本开发记录(4)
  9. java sec_java.security文件
  10. getch函数c语言,C语言getchar getche getch函数比较
  11. 操作系统概论02323-2110期
  12. Django-登录注册
  13. java tea collection_Javaの集合学习
  14. Android websocket闪退,退出手机浏览器,websocket会自动关闭,不是长持续吗
  15. 阀门定位器调试顺序详解
  16. 让猴子游泳,让鸭子爬树
  17. (初学者视角)二极管和三极管的工作原理
  18. pytorch学习笔记——Sequential的使用和Flatten和flatten的区别
  19. C语言的字符串输入函数gets_s()
  20. WCDMALTE Linux移远USB驱动程序用户指南(WCDMA/LTE Standard/Automotive/LTE-A Module Series)

热门文章

  1. IDEA删除当前一行 快捷键
  2. python123用户登录c_【视频】[2019.1.9]用python演奏键盘钢琴谱(最初版的tantan离线客户端)【弹弹123吧】_百度贴吧...
  3. 在python中股票的收盘价如何表示_利用python计算股票涨跌幅
  4. Qt Designer加入背景图片
  5. 服务器设置很多用户文件夹,设置磁盘配额,限制用户访问服务器的磁盘容量,避免过度占用资源...
  6. 让外拍更出色 美图秀秀打造紫色LOMO风
  7. 自然语言处理学习笔记7:特征选择方法
  8. app软件著作权版权和上架经验分享
  9. IDEA自动生成UML顺序图/时序图
  10. 百年中国咖啡史,讲通了一个奶茶故事